Laura Moorhead; Eileen G. Harrington; Michelle McQuistan; Anubhuti Shukla; Esperanza Angeles Martinez Mier; Sheryl Syme; Michelle Moncrieffe Foreman – Journalism and Mass Communication Educator, 2025
This study considers a practice-based learning project in which 173 undergraduates enrolled in a journalism class reported on oral health issues in marginalized communities. Health fairs at local libraries provided a starting place for students to cover oral healthcare, an underreported topic in the media. Three nonprofit journalism organizations…

Magen Rooney-Kron; Stacy K. Dymond – Career Development and Transition for Exceptional Individuals, 2025
Work-based learning experiences (WBLEs) provide students with opportunities to learn about careers and gain work skills required for post-school employment. WBLEs may be especially important for students with extensive support needs (ESN) who often struggle to access competitive, integrated employment after graduation. The purpose of this study…

Chynar Amanova; Judith Dymond – International Journal of Science Education, Part B: Communication and Public Engagement, 2025
It is important that teens are exposed to STEM education both through formal and informal learning opportunities. STEM cafés are an instance of the latter. Within an informal setting, teen science cafés can significantly enhance teens' view of the importance of science in their lives, positively influencing teens' understanding of science in the…
